Halion 7 missing libraries (empty mediabay)


I reinstalled Halion 7 and now the factory libraries are missing. The presets are there they just aren’t arranged in categories like it used to be before (Tales, Auron, etc.). I tried deleting file mediabay3.d whatever, but it is still happening.

Not sure, but look in Library Manager first and verify everything is there.
Click the GEAR icon in upper right corner, it will show the Library Default Location. Check to make sure the location shown makes sense as Cubase will keep putting all new libraries in that single location.

As an example, mine was set to X\…GroveAgent5. So it put the new stuff in sub folders under Groove Agent and that didn’t work well.

Click on any library that’s giving you problems and click on details. It will show you where that library’s files were put. If it doesn’t look correct, you have two choices.
1- Go the the location indicated in DETAILS and double click any of the sound files, Cubase will register the location of ALL the files in that location so Cubase knows where to find them.
2- From the Library Manager, select a sound library and click MOVE. Then move them to the location of your choice.

Another step may be necessary, but I don’t know. Open Media Bay, find folder for Library that’s not working correctly, right click, and select rescan, and/or uncheck, than re-check that folder to force a re-scan.
